If you set it up in the forest just tie the walls open so they can't cave in. One of my blinds has loops on the outside of each wall and I'll put string through and tie it around the nearest tree. Worked well last year. Also don't stake it into the snow if you can help it. As soon as it melts your blind will end up blown 800 yards away. I've never had one come out when stake into the actual ground. There's not a whole lot you can do about the mice, I had a porcupine chew a basketball sized hole in mine one year.
